Core Curriculum and Specializations
So, what exactly will you be studying in a IIpseiifinancese master's program? The core curriculum usually covers a wide range of topics, combining financial principles with cutting-edge technology. Expect to delve into subjects like financial modeling, statistical analysis, and machine learning. You will gain a strong grasp of financial markets, investment strategies, and risk management techniques. In most programs, you'll get a solid grounding in programming languages like Python and R. The curriculum is typically designed to give you a deep understanding of both financial theory and practical applications. This ensures that you're well-prepared for a successful career. Most programs also offer various specializations, allowing you to focus on an area that matches your interests and career goals.
Common specializations include financial engineering, which focuses on developing and implementing financial models. You could specialize in algorithmic trading and high-frequency trading. Risk management specialization is also quite popular, which teaches you how to identify, assess, and manage financial risks. Another option is a data analytics specialization, which equips you with the skills to analyze large datasets and extract valuable insights. Some programs provide tracks in FinTech, focusing on the latest innovations in financial technology. Career Paths You Can Take with a IIpseiifinancese Master's
Okay, let's explore the exciting career paths that open up with a IIpseiifinancese master's degree. The skills you will gain are highly sought after in today's job market. You'll be well-equipped for a variety of roles across the financial sector. One popular path is to become a Financial Analyst. You'll analyze financial data, create financial models, and provide investment recommendations. You'll be the person who helps to make informed investment decisions, evaluate financial performance, and identify risks. Another great option is a career as a Data Scientist or Quantitative Analyst (Quant). You'll apply advanced statistical and machine learning techniques to financial problems. You'll develop algorithms, build models, and provide insights that drive investment decisions. A related role is that of a Risk Manager, where you'll assess and manage financial risks. You'll develop and implement risk management strategies. You will also monitor market trends and regulatory changes.
If you're interested in the world of trading, consider becoming a High-Frequency Trader or Algorithmic Trader. You'll develop and implement trading algorithms that execute trades at high speeds. These roles are at the forefront of financial innovation. Also, many graduates find fulfilling careers in FinTech companies. You can work as a FinTech Analyst or Product Manager, developing and implementing new financial technologies. This is a very dynamic and growing field. Other opportunities include working in investment banking. You can become an Investment Banker or Financial Modeler, assisting in mergers and acquisitions. You'll be involved in financial analysis, valuation, and transaction structuring. You can also explore careers in consulting. As a Financial Consultant, you can advise businesses on financial strategies, risk management, and technology implementation. You'll also find opportunities in regulatory bodies. You can work as a Financial Regulator or Compliance Officer. You will ensure that financial institutions comply with regulations.
